Honey Garlic Chicken with Rosemary
Honey Garlic Chicken with Rosemary pairs tender baked thighs with a glossy butter sauce laced with sweet honey, warm garlic, and earthy rosemary. The flavors balance savory and sweet, creating aromatic pan juices perfect for spooning over the chicken. Ideal for a cozy weeknight dinner when you want big flavor with minimal fuss.

- 1
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- 2
Melt the butter in a large saucepan over medium heat. Add the garlic powder, rosemary, salt, and pepper; simmer for about 1 minute until the flavors meld. Stir in the honey and bring to a boil. Lower the heat to low. Dip the chicken into the sauce, one piece at a time, until coated. Arrange the chicken on a 9x13-inch baking pan; pour the remaining sauce over the chicken.
- 3
Bake the chicken in the preheated oven until it is no longer pink at the bone and the juices run clear, about 30 minutes. An instant-read thermometer inserted near the bone should register 165 degrees F (74 degrees C). Remove from the oven; immediately turn the chicken over with tongs to coat the top with sauce.
